Title: problem under ubuntu with stdio.h
Post by: gimpy on December 12, 2008, 01:19:20 am
Im a newby in that domain and im trying to run that simple program:

#include <stdio.h>
#include <stdlib.h>

int main()
{
    printf("Hello world!\n");
    return 0;
}


the prob is that it shows me a error that is not able to find stdio.h and stlib.h could you help me to find it im not able to locate it anywhere ?

Post by: Jenna on December 12, 2008, 07:47:32 am
You are missing the package "libc6-dev" and most likely more packages with development-files/headers.
